Massachusetts cdl driver license types: the full Massachusetts RMV ladder

The ladder below is federal in structure and Massachusetts in administration. Classes A, B and C are defined by vehicle weight and what you tow, endorsements add specific cargo and passenger authority, and restrictions subtract authority based on the vehicle you tested in.

Entry

Commercial Learner's Permit (CLP)

Issued by Massachusetts RMV once you pass the knowledge tests and hold a valid medical certificate. Lets you drive a commercial vehicle only with a qualified CDL holder beside you, and federal rules require it be held at least 14 days before the skills test.

License class

Class C CDL

Vehicles under 26,001 lbs that still require a CDL because they carry 16 or more passengers including the driver, or placarded hazardous materials. Common in Massachusetts for shuttle, transit and small hazmat work.

License class

Class B CDL

Single vehicles of 26,001 lbs GVWR or more, towing under 10,000 lbs: straight trucks, dump trucks, refuse vehicles and buses. The usual licence for local, municipal and construction work in Massachusetts.

License class

Class A CDL

Combination vehicles of 26,001 lbs GCWR or more towing over 10,000 lbs, the tractor-trailer licence. The widest job market in Massachusetts and the highest pay ceiling, and it covers most Class B work as well.

Specialty

Endorsements: H, N, T, P, S, X

Hazardous materials (H), tank (N), double and triple trailers (T), passenger (P), school bus (S) and the combined tank plus hazmat (X). Each requires its own knowledge test; P and S also require a skills test in a representative vehicle, and H requires a TSA security threat assessment with fingerprinting.

Specialty

Restrictions (E, K, L, Z, O, M, N, V)

Restrictions limit what you may drive and are earned by what you test in. Testing in an automatic transmission adds the E restriction; testing without air brakes adds L or Z; testing in a straight truck adds O, barring you from tractor-trailers. In Massachusetts the automatic-transmission restriction is the one that most often costs a driver a job offer.

Business

Medical certification and self-certification

You must hold a current medical examiner's certificate from the FMCSA National Registry and tell Massachusetts RMV which of the four categories you drive in: interstate non-excepted, interstate excepted, intrastate non-excepted or intrastate excepted. Letting the medical certificate lapse leads to downgrade of the CDL, which is the single most common way Massachusetts drivers lose their licence without committing an offence.

How do you get a Massachusetts Class A CDL Driver license?

  1. 1

    Pass the DOT physical and self-certify

    Book a medical examination with an examiner listed on the FMCSA National Registry. The examiner assesses vision, hearing, blood pressure, diabetes management and any condition affecting safe operation, and issues a medical examiner's certificate. Then tell Massachusetts RMV which of the four driving categories you fall into. This step comes first because Massachusetts RMV will not issue a Commercial Learner's Permit without it, and it recurs: an expired certificate leads to downgrade of the licence.

  2. 2

    Pass the Massachusetts RMV knowledge tests and get your CLP

    The general knowledge test is required of everyone, with combination vehicles and air brakes tests for Class A, and further tests for each endorsement. Federal rules set the pass mark at 80 per cent. Study the Massachusetts commercial driver's licence manual specifically rather than a generic one, because Massachusetts RMV tests from its own manual even where the underlying rules are federal.   3. 3

    Complete Entry-Level Driver Training

    Since February 2022, ELDT is federally mandatory for a first Class A or Class B CDL, for an upgrade between classes, and for a first hazmat, passenger or school bus endorsement. Theory covers regulations, vehicle systems, hours of service, cargo handling and non-driving activities; behind-the-wheel training covers range and public road driving with no federally mandated hour count but a proficiency standard the instructor must certify. Use a school on the FMCSA Training Provider Registry, because Massachusetts RMV receives the completion certification electronically and cannot schedule your skills test without it.

  4. 4

    Hold the CLP 14 days, then pass the skills test

    The federal minimum holding period is 14 days from CLP issue. The skills test has three parts taken in order: the pre-trip vehicle inspection, where you identify and explain components aloud and where most candidates fail; the basic control skills manoeuvres, including backing, the offset and the alley dock; and the on-road drive. In Massachusetts the test is delivered by Massachusetts RMV examiners or by state-approved third-party testers, and which route is faster depends on where you are.

  5. 5

    Take the licence, then protect it

    Pay the Massachusetts RMV issuance fee, add your endorsements, and register in the FMCSA Drug and Alcohol Clearinghouse, which employers must query before hiring and annually thereafter. From then on the licence is only as good as your record: a CDL holder is judged against stricter disqualification rules than an ordinary driver, violations in a personal vehicle count, and Massachusetts must record convictions from any state. Keep the medical certificate current and clearinghouse status clear, because either lapsing triggers a downgrade.

Does a Massachusetts cdl driver license transfer to other states?

The CDL is built on a single federal standard, so it works across state lines in a way trade licences do not: your Massachusetts CDL is valid for driving in every state, and a CDL from another state transfers into Massachusetts rather than starting over. The constraint is the opposite of reciprocity, it is exclusivity. Federal rules require one licence and one driving record, so once you establish residency in Massachusetts you must transfer to Massachusetts RMV and surrender the other licence. Endorsements generally carry across, though hazardous materials requires a fresh TSA security threat assessment. Confirm the current transfer requirements and documentation with Massachusetts RMV.

Massachusetts CDL test details and licence verification

What is on the Massachusetts RMV knowledge and skills tests?

Testing comes in two parts. The knowledge tests are written and closed book: general knowledge for everyone, plus combination vehicles and air brakes for Class A, plus one test per endorsement. Federal rules set the pass mark at 80 per cent. Study the Massachusetts commercial driver's licence manual specifically, because Massachusetts RMV tests from its own manual even though the underlying rules are federal. The skills test has three parts taken in order and each must be passed before the next: the pre-trip vehicle inspection, in which you identify and explain components aloud and which fails more candidates than the drive does; the basic control skills manoeuvres, including straight-line backing, the offset back and the alley dock; and the on-road drive covering turns, intersections, lane changes, rail crossings and grades. Whether an examiner from Massachusetts RMV or a state-approved third-party tester conducts the test depends on where in Massachusetts you book.

How to verify a Massachusetts cdl driver license

Verification for a CDL is stronger than for most credentials because it runs on federal infrastructure. Massachusetts RMV holds the Massachusetts driving record; the Commercial Driver's License Information System ties records together nationally and enforces the one-driver, one-licence, one-record rule; and the FMCSA Drug and Alcohol Clearinghouse must be queried by employers before hire and annually thereafter. Check the medical examiner's certificate too, since a valid-looking card whose medical certificate has expired is on its way to a downgrade. Do I need ELDT for a Massachusetts CDL?

Yes, if you are obtaining a first Class A or Class B CDL, upgrading from Class B to Class A, or adding a first hazardous materials, passenger or school bus endorsement. Entry-Level Driver Training has been federally mandatory since February 2022 and it must be completed with a provider listed on the FMCSA Training Provider Registry. The provider reports completion electronically, and Massachusetts RMV cannot schedule your skills test until that record arrives. Training you paid for from a provider not on the registry does not count, so check the registry before you enrol.

How long must I hold a Commercial Learner's Permit in Massachusetts?

At least 14 days before you may take the skills test. That is a federal requirement under 49 CFR Part 383, not a Massachusetts rule, so it applies identically everywhere. In practice most people take longer than 14 days because behind-the-wheel training and skills test appointment availability set the pace. Check the current CLP validity period and renewal terms with Massachusetts RMV.

How old do you have to be to get a CDL in Massachusetts?

You can be licensed at 18 and drive commercially within Massachusetts, but interstate driving requires 21, as does hazardous materials work regardless of distance. That gap is why many 18 to 20 year olds start in local construction, refuse, transit or agricultural work. FMCSA has run a narrow apprenticeship pilot allowing some under-21 drivers to operate interstate under strict conditions, but it is limited in scope and participation, so do not plan a career around it.

What endorsements can I add to a Massachusetts CDL?

Hazardous materials (H), tank (N), doubles and triples (T), passenger (P), school bus (S) and the combined tank and hazmat (X). Each needs its own knowledge test; passenger and school bus also require a skills test in a representative vehicle. Hazmat is the demanding one: it requires a Transportation Security Administration security threat assessment with fingerprinting and a background check, must be renewed on the TSA cycle, and is limited to drivers aged 21 or over. Can I transfer a CDL from another state to Massachusetts?

Yes, and unlike trade licences this genuinely works, because the CDL is built on federal standards. Federal rules require a single licence and a single driving record, so you must transfer to Massachusetts once you establish residency here rather than holding two. Massachusetts RMV will normally require proof of residency and identity, a current medical certificate and surrender of the out-of-state licence, and it will pull your record through the national systems. Endorsements usually carry across, though hazmat requires a fresh TSA security threat assessment. Confirm the current transfer requirements with Massachusetts RMV.

What disqualifies you from holding a CDL in Massachusetts?

The federal disqualification rules in 49 CFR Part 383 are stricter than ordinary licensing and they follow you across state lines. Driving under the influence, refusing a test, leaving the scene, using a vehicle to commit a felony and driving a commercial vehicle with a revoked CDL all carry disqualification periods, with a lifetime disqualification for a second serious offence and for using a vehicle in human trafficking or drug trafficking. Serious traffic violations such as excessive speeding, reckless driving and texting while driving stack toward disqualification. Offences committed in your personal vehicle count. A prohibited status in the Drug and Alcohol Clearinghouse or a lapsed medical certificate also removes your commercial privileges, through downgrade rather than disqualification. Massachusetts RMV records all of it.
